Will is a Senior Associate in our Norwich Private Client Advisory Team.

Will advises individuals and families on a wide range of private client matters including Wills, succession planning, Powers of Attorney (Lasting, Enduring, General and Specific), Administration of Estates, Grants of Probate and intestacies, along with the creation and administration of Trusts.

He has also worked with lawyers overseas to administer cross-jurisdictional estates and advises high-net-worth clients on their succession planning; including the availability of inheritance tax reliefs and protection of wealth for their families.

Recent work highlights

Successfully negotiated with HMRC on disputed estate values, including grossing calculations, with interaction, on relievable assets.

Advised ultra-high-net worth business owners on succession planning, incorporating trust structures within their businesses to improve the inheritance tax reliefs.

Assisted a large farming family business with reclassification of shares and transfers to trusts to safeguard capital for the next generation.
